Write the equation of the line that passes through (3, -2) and is parallel to y= 4x+1

Respuesta :

cupcakekitty550 cupcakekitty550
  • 25-10-2020

Answer:

it should be y=4x-14

Step-by-step explanation:

since the line is parallel to y=4x+1 than the slope should be the same but the y intercept is different. and so u put the coordinate on a graph and use the slope and coordinate to fine the equation.
